Output d76fa38a6edc39599f32c39bb85f719dfd7831d10b90f5f95341f19355787178:6

value
315029
script pubkey
OP_0 OP_PUSHBYTES_20 779fac89818fa520012b8d19826c1aa456be182c
address
bc1qw706ezvp37jjqqft35vcymq653ttuxpvutrel0
transaction
d76fa38a6edc39599f32c39bb85f719dfd7831d10b90f5f95341f19355787178
confirmations
63738
spent
true